Fabrication of 2D Vanadium MXene Polyphenylsulfone Ultrafiltration Membrane for Enhancing the Water Flux and for Effective Separation of Humic Acid and Dyes from Wastewater

In this study, we have successfully synthesized vanadium-based MXene-V 2 CT x (where T represents functional groups such as –OH, O, and F) by etching an aluminum layer from V 2 AlC. For the first time, a vanadium-based MXene-V 2 CT x -embedded mixed matrix membrane was fabricated and utilized for removal of hazardous dye and humic acid from wastewater. With an increase in V 2 CT x loading, the hydrophilicity of the polyphenylsulfone (PPSU) membrane reasonably improved, and its water contact angle was reduced from 82.8 to 70.9°. V 2 CT x nanosheet-embedded PPSU membrane exhibited an excellent pure water permeability of 247 L m –2 h –1, which was 266% elevated than the pristine PPSU membrane. The V 2 CT x -PPSU membrane revealed a good antifouling nature, thermal stability, and 98.5% removal of humic acid. The optimal membrane exhibited 96.6 and 82.02% expulsion of Reactive Black 5 (RB 5) dye and Reactive Orange 16 (RO 16) dye, respectively. The flux for RO 16 and RB 5 dyes and humic acid were remarkable with a value of 202.02, 161.61, and 141.41 L m –2 h –1, respectively. This work provides a new V 2 CT x -incorporated PPSU ultrafiltration membrane to effectively treat humic acid and dye wastewater.
